The NLRP3 inflammasome is a potential mechanism and therapeutic target for perioperative neurocognitive disorders

Abstract: Perioperative neurocognitive disorders (PNDs) are frequent complications associated with cognitive impairment during the perioperative period, including acute postoperative delirium and long-lasting postoperative cognitive dysfunction. There are some risk factors for PNDs, such as age, surgical trauma, anesthetics, and the health of the patient, but the underlying mechanism has not been fully elucidated. “…Specifically, the NLRP3 inflammasome is present in microglial cells, while neurons contain the NLRP1 and AIM2 inflammasomes, and astrocytes harbor the NLRP2 inflammasome ( Wang M et al, 2022 ; Wang XF et al, 2022 ). The NLRP3 inflammasome, comprising the NLRP3 protein, pro-caspase-1, and apoptosis-associated speck-like protein containing a CARD (ASC), mediates neuroinflammation that not only directly contributes to the POCD but is also closely associated with high-risk factors for POCD ( Li et al, 2022 ). NLRP3 inflammasome activation occurs in two steps: initiation and activation ( Zhang et al, 2023 ).…”

“…It has been reported that Giardia can mediate peritoneal macrophage pyroptosis via NLRP3/caspase-1/GSDMD in mice [ 13 ], contributing to the host resistance to Giardia infection and pathogenesis. Pyroptosis, a controlled cell death that is a component of the host's innate immune responses, is dependent on the creation of plasma membrane holes by proteins from the gasdermin family [ 14 ]. Cell swelling, plasma membrane rupture, chromatin breakage and the release of inner pro-inflammatory substances are its distinguishing features [ 15 , 16 ].…”
